Cakkhundarīya

Abhidhammapiṭaka · Yamaka (2) · Vol. 39 · Section 705

[705] For whomever the life faculty (jīvitindriya) does not arise there, does the joy faculty (somanassindriya) not arise for that one there? Yes. Or rather, for whomever, wherever, the joy faculty does not arise, does the life faculty not arise for that one there? For those being reborn without joy (somanassa), and, in the course of existence (pavatti), at the moment of arising of a mind (citta) dissociated from joy — for them, there, the joy faculty does not arise, yet it is not the case that the life faculty does not arise for them there. For all those passing away, and, in the course of existence, at the moment of dissolution of mind — for them, there, both the joy faculty does not arise and the life faculty does not arise.
